The Applications Development Framework Desktop Integration (ADFdi) user interface is supported in Oracle Fusion Receiving, Inventory Management, and Shipping products. Identify four ADFdi user interfaces that are supported.

Options

  • AUpload ASN or ASBN
  • BManage Lot/Serial Interface
  • CManage Inventory Transaction Correction in Spreadsheet
  • DReview Receipts Interface
  • EReview Count Interface Records
  • FManage Shipment Message Interface

Explanation

The correct answers are A, C, E, and F. Oracle Fusion supports four ADFdi (spreadsheet-based) user interfaces across the three modules: Upload ASN or ASBN (Receiving), Manage Inventory Transaction Correction in Spreadsheet (Inventory Management), Review Count Interface Records (Inventory Management), and Manage Shipment Message Interface (Shipping) - each allowing users to perform bulk data operations in Microsoft Excel and upload directly into Oracle Fusion.

B (Manage Lot/Serial Interface) and D (Review Receipts Interface) are distractors. Lot/Serial management is handled through standard Oracle Fusion UI tasks or REST APIs, not as a dedicated ADFdi spreadsheet download/upload flow. Similarly, Review Receipts is a transactional inquiry screen within the standard web UI, not an Excel-integrated ADFdi interface.

Memory tip: Think of ADFdi as "Excel for bulk work" - associate it with one interface per product: Receiving = Upload ASN/ASBN, Inventory = Transaction Correction + Count Interface Records (two!), Shipping = Shipment Message Interface. That gives you your four, with Inventory holding two of the slots.
